  • Product Data Management (PDM) is a domain which comes under the umbrella of Product Lifecycle Management (PLM).  While PLM covers entire life cycle of the structure taken for consideration, PDM focus only the hardware portion of it.   The implementation of a system which involves product life cycle is a challenging process as it involves an entire changeover of existing working procedures. Moreover, this works in a domain which is dispersed geographically across multiple locations across the globe. In this context, diversification is keyword during the entire phase of operation.  This context throws open challenges to find uniformity in procedures, practices, guidelines and documentation in every phase. The first step in defining uniformity is adhering to certain standards and practices which are universally acclaimed. In this context, procedures and directives mentioned in International Standards Organisation (ISO) and Information Systems Audit and Control Association (ISACA) become handy.  Audit procedures can be broadly classified in PDM domain as direct and indirect. Direct audit practices are procedure, document and resource oriented while indirect audit focus on finance and infrastructure. In most phases there shall be overlapping relations between these two areas.  Management of these aspects is discussed in individual phases of this engineering domain.
